As a result of the work focused on improving the efficiency of the information security system through the development of an ontological model and an approach based on it to ensure information security (IS) risk management, a flexible result was obtained, which is designed to ensure an increase in the efficiency of the information security system by reducing the time spent on managerial decision-making. At the end of the work, a comparative analysis of existing approaches and techniques to information security risk management and the described approach was carried out. Based on the developed ontology and approach, highly intelligent information security risk management systems and the information security system can be created on its basis.
